কম্পিউটারপ্রোগ্রামিং

পাসকাল ডাটা ধরনের কি কি?

ইন প্রোগ্রামিং পাসকাল (পাসকাল) তথ্য পাসকাল কর্মসূচির ধরনের নির্বাচন করতে হবে। প্রোগ্রামার বুঝতে যাতে না শুধুমাত্র দল মেমরি বরাদ্দ সঞ্চয় করতে তার প্রোগ্রাম স্থান চালানোর জন্য গুরুত্বপূর্ণ, কিন্তু ডেটা যা এই কমান্ড কাজ করে।

সহজ এবং কাঠামোবদ্ধ: পাসকাল সকল ধরনের তথ্য দুটি দলে বিভক্ত করা হয়। প্রত্যেকের জন্য ডেটার প্রকারের বাইটের একটি নির্দিষ্ট সংখ্যক দেওয়া হয়। সহজ ধরনের আছেন: পূর্ণসংখ্যা প্রকার (বাইট, পূর্ণসংখ্যা, ইত্যাদি), উপাদান প্রকার (বাস্তব, একক, ইত্যাদি), বুলিয়ান (বুলিয়ান), চরিত্র প্রকার (গৃহস্থালির কাজ), গণিত এবং ব্যবধান প্রকার। তাদের সমস্ত, বাস্তব টাইপ ছাড়া পূরণবাচক ধরনের হয় এবং চিহ্নিত তারা আদেশ মূল্যবোধের সীমিত গোষ্টীর আছে। উদাহরণস্বরূপ, একটি পরিবর্তনশীল একটি টাইপ বাইট হচ্ছে, 0 থেকে 255 সমেত পর্যন্ত মান গ্রহণ করতে পারেন। , অধ্যাদেশ (সুত্র পরিবর্তনশীল সংখ্যা বর্তমান মূল্য হিসাব) Pascal সালে এই ধরনের ধরনের তথ্য ফাংশন মাস (ক পূর্ববর্তী মান হিসাব) প্রযোজ্য করার অনুমতি দেয় এবং Succ (পরবর্তী মান নির্ণয় করে), নিম্ন (vychislyaetet ক্ষুদ্রতম মান টাইপ) এবং উচ্চ (বৃহত্তম মান টাইপ হিসাব)।

আংশিক একটি সহজ টাইপ মান হিসাবে শুধুমাত্র একটি উপাত্ত অর্থাত হয়েছে এক পূর্ণসংখ্যা, একটি ভগ্ন সংখ্যা বা একটি প্রতীক। ভেরিয়েবল, সহজ ধরনের তথ্য আছে পাসকাল অধ্যায় Yvelines (ভেরিয়েবল সংক্ষিপ্ত। - ভেরিয়েবল) বর্ণিত ইন করতে হবে।

Pascal সালে প্রোগ্রামে পরিবর্তনশীল সম্পূর্ণরূপে নিদিষ্ট করা হবে, যদি এটি একটি নাম (আইডি), টাইপ প্রাথমিক মান আছে বিবেচিত। ভেরিয়েবলের নাম কোনো অপারেটর দ্বারা এটির উল্লেখ করতেন। ডাটা টাইপ একটি সীমার প্রতিনিধিত্ব (যা পরিবর্তনশীল মান নিতে পারে) নির্দিষ্ট করে, অপারেশন যেখানে এটি জড়িত হতে পারে, মেমরি পরিবর্তনশীল জমা করার জন্য প্রয়োজনীয় মেমরির পরিমাণ। অতএব, সমস্যা সমাধানের জন্য ভেরিয়েবল সংখ্যা এবং ধরনের মূলদ নির্বাচন কমাতে ঝোঁক উচিত নয়।

স্ট্রাকচার্ড ধরনের সহজ ধরনের ভেরিয়েবল একটি আদেশ সেট আছে। এর মধ্যে রয়েছে: অ্যারের (অ্যারে), সেট (সেট), স্ট্রিং (STRING), ফাইল (ফাইল), রেকর্ড (রেকর্ড)। পাসকাল কাঠামোবদ্ধ ডেটা ধরনের অধ্যায় প্রকার (অধ্যায় টাইপ বিবরণ) বর্ণনা করা হয়।

এরে - কাঠামোগত সবচেয়ে সাধারণ ধরনের, ব্যবহার করা হয় যখন আপনি সংরক্ষণ এবং আদেশ একই ধরণের ভেরিয়েবল সেট (যে কোন সহজ টাইপ) প্রক্রিয়া করতে চাই। অ্যারেগুলির এক-মাত্রিক, দ্বি-মাত্রিক, মাল্টি মাত্রিক হয়। একটি উদাহরণ একটি এক মাত্রিক অ্যারে শ্রেণীকক্ষ ম্যাগাজিনে ছাত্র, ক্রম অনুযায়ী, যেখানে প্রতিটি ছাত্র একটি অনন্য সিরিয়াল নম্বর আছে সাজানো একটি তালিকা হিসাবে পরিবেশন করতে পারেন। একটি দ্বি-মাত্রিক অ্যারে একটি উদাহরণ - সিনেমা হল আসন অবস্থান (প্রতিটি আসন দুই পরিমাপ দ্বারা নির্ধারিত হয় - সারি এবং আসন সংখ্যা নম্বর)।

অসদৃশ নৈরাকার অ্যারের উপাদান, এবং উপাদানের সংখ্যা 255 সীমাবদ্ধ স্ট্রিং অক্ষরের একটি আদেশ সেট নিয়ে গঠিত এবং খুব অ্যারের অনুরূপ, তবে, শুধুমাত্র চিহ্ন লাইন উপাদান হতে পারে।

ফাইল - এই একই অ্যারে, কিন্তু এটা উপাদানের সংখ্যা প্রোগ্রাম অবশ্যই পরিবর্তন করতে পারেন। রেকর্ডিং বিভিন্ন প্রকারের ডেটার একটি সেট।

ধরনের তথ্য ব্যবহার করতে পাসকাল শেখার দ্বারা, বেশ জটিল এবং আকর্ষণীয় কর্ম প্রয়োগ করা যাবে।

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 bn.delachieve.com. Theme powered by WordPress.